    Who is Dr. Pechero, Orthopedic Surgeon in McAllen, TX?

    Dr. Guillermo Pechero, MD is an Orthopedic Surgeon, who primarily practices in McAllen, TX. He has been practicing for over 29 years and is board certified by the American Board of Orthopaedic Surgery. Dr. Pechero graduated from Albany Medical College. He is a member of the American Academy of Orthopedic Surgeons, Royal College of Physicians and Surgeons of Canada, North American Spine Society, and American Academy of Orthopedic Surgeons. Dr. Pechero is fluent in English and German, and is currently seeing new patients. Dr. Pechero’s practice accepts Medicaid, Medicare, UnitedHealthcare and other major insurance plans.     What is Dr. Guillermo Pechero's specialty?

    Dr. Pechero is a Orthopedic Surgeon near McAllen, TX. An orthopedic surgeon has specialization in preserving, investigating, and restoring the form and function of the extremities, spine, and related structures through medical, surgical, and physical methods. They care for patients with musculoskeletal issues, including congenital deformities, trauma, infections, tumors, metabolic disturbances, and degenerative diseases affecting the spine, hands, feet, knees, hips, shoulders, and elbows in both children and adults. Additionally, orthopedic surgeons address primary and secondary muscular problems and the impact of central or peripheral nervous system lesions on the musculoskeletal system.     Is this Dr. Guillermo Pechero aff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Pechero is affiliated with Dhr Health, Starr County Memorial Hospital which are a Castle Connolly Top Hospitals.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
